#e398b8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e398b8 is composed of 89% red, 59.6%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 334.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 74.3%. #e398b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c73171.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

#e398b8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e398b8 has RGB values of R:227, G:152,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.33, Y:0.19,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14915768.

Shades and Tints of #e398b8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e398b8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c0bbbd is the less saturated color, while #fc7fb4 is the most saturated one.
